We provide comprehensive services in electronics design, prototyping, and manufacturing, including SMT and THT assembly, programming, testing (AOI, SPI, FVT, ICT), and full production traceability (Tracking & Traceability).
No, we do not provide design services without manufacturing. Our business model is based on delivering complete, production-ready solutions. This ensures that the design is optimized for manufacturing (DFM) and meets all quality standards during production. By managing both design and manufacturing, we maintain full control over quality, timelines, and traceability, guaranteeing a seamless transition from concept to final product.
We require project documentation, including schematics, BOM (Bill of Materials), PCB files (Gerber), and detailed testing and quality control requirements.
Yes, we help optimize projects for production costs, performance, and compliance with industry standards.
The prototyping process includes design, assembly, and verification testing. The duration depends on project complexity and usually takes between 4 to 12 weeks.
Yes, our production line is equipped with a Tracking & Traceability system, enabling complete traceability of every unit at every stage of production.
We offer both low-volume (prototype) and high-volume manufacturing, tailored to the client's requirements and project scale.
Our production meets international quality standards, including IPC-A-610 for electronics assembly and ISO9001 for manufacturing processes.
Yes, we perform full functional testing (FVT), optical inspection (AOI), as well as ICT and SPI tests to ensure the highest quality of products.
